Positions:  SS-979, 2B-11, 3B-3, DH-1

Full Name:  Hanley Ramirez
Born:  Dec 23,1983  in  Samana, Dominican Republic
Height:  6-3  Weight:  200  Bats:  Right  Throws:  Right
High School:  Adbentista (DR)
College:  None

Contract:   Signed 6-year, $70,000,000 contract with the Florida Marlins on May 17,2008.

Drafted:  Signed as an undrafted free agent by the Boston Red Sox in 2000  

  • Futures Game Participant  World 2005
  • Major League All-Star Game  2008
  • MLB 30-30 Club  33hr 35sb (2008)
  • MLB Rookie of the Year  NL (2006)
  • Player of the Month  1x Jun-2008 (NL)
  • Player of the Week  2x Jul-8-2007, Jun-28-2009
  • Silver Slugger Award  1x NL (SS) 2008
  • Top Prospect  2003 MLB (#19),2004 MLB (#39),2005 MLB (#10),2006 MLB (#30),2003 Bos (#1),2004 Bos (#1),2005 Bos (#1)
  • Topps All-Star Rookie  2006 (SS)
  • World Baseball Classic  Dominican Republic 2009

  • Signed by Scout:  Levy Ochoa, Julian Camilo

    MLB Debut:  Sep 20,2005

     Transactions History

    Signed as an undrafted free agent by the Boston Red Sox in 2000  

    Jul 2,2000 - Signed as nondrafted free agent by Red Sox  
    Nov 24,2005 - Traded by Red Sox with Anibal Sanchez, Jesus Delgado and Harvey Garcia to Marlins for Josh Beckett, Mike Lowell and Guillermo Mota.
